SpletThe surname Mackenzie is of Scots origin and comes from the Scots Gaelic MacCoinnich, which means ‘son of Coinneach’. This obsolete first name derives indirectly from the Gaelic word ‘cann’ meaning ‘fair, bright or comely’. Thus, this first name originated as a nickname, describing the appearance or personality of the original holder. SpletOriginally a Scottish last name. In Gaelic, it means "comely."
